What is MULTI 12 INJECTION used for?

Supplement to parenteral nutrition for adults and children 11+; maintains plasma vitamin levels; prevents depletion/deficiency during stress (surgery, burns, trauma, infection, coma).

How is it administered?

Adults/children 11+: Add one daily dose (5 mL Vial 1 + 5 mL Vial 2) to 500-1000 mL dextrose 5% or NaCl 0.9%. Do not inject without dilution. Protect from light. Use within 24 hours.

How is it stored and handled?

Store vials in refrigerator between 2 and 8 °C. Protect from light. Diluted solutions stable for 24 hours under refrigeration.

How is it supplied?

Boxes of 10 (5 x Vial 1 and 5 x Vial 2) in 5 mL single dose or 25 mL Pharmacy Bulk Package sizes.

Contraindications

Pre-existing hypervitaminosis; known sensitivity to any vitamins in the product. Blood sampling for megaloblastic anemia should be done before administration.

Warnings and precautions

Do not inject undiluted. Vitamin A may adhere to plastic. F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E) can accumulate to harmful levels. Monitor for thiamine deficiency if bisulfites are used.
